> It is not a GnuTLS error but a limitation of how autobuilding
> experimental (does not) work.
>
> libgcrypt11 (1.2.4) is part of the base system. The new GnuTLS
> requires 1.3.x, but the autobuilders will not upgrade a pre-existing
> package.

Ah, I see.  If we wait for libgcrypt to become stable (which was only a
few weeks away if I understand correctly), will it be uploaded into
debian relatively quickly, and installed on the builds, to allow the
gnutls build to come through?

It seems clear that we won't be able to release on 1 Dec, while there
are no major outstanding bugs, the unreleased trunk contains new stuff
that needs to be tested.  So we could aim for Dec 15 or something
instead, which might give us time to wait for the buildd's to test it.
